bdrv_append_temp_snapshot() uses bdrv_new() to create an empty BDS
before invoking bdrv_open() on that BDS. This is probably a relict from
when it used to do some modifications on that empty BDS, but now that is
unnecessary, so we can just set bs_snapshot to NULL and let bdrv_open()
do the rest.
